Pat Saperstein Deputy EditorThe Academy Museum of Motion Pictures has unveiled a robust series of programs in the run-up to its planned opening on Sept.
30, highlighting film artists including Spike Lee, Hayao Miyazaki and Satyajit Ray.The museum held a virtual tour for media Wednesday to discuss the programming and museum’s progress, hosted by Academy governor Laura Dern.Throughout the presentation, Academy spokespersons emphasized the inclusion of a diverse array of filmmakers and artisans from the U.S.
